    Quick verdict

    RebelBetting is the most established +EV betting platform in the world, operating since 2008 — it predates every other tool on this list by years. It covers around 100 European bookmakers for prematch value betting and arbitrage. The 14-day free trial is genuinely generous. The main limitations are clear: no US sportsbooks, no live betting, and you need two separate subscriptions (€89/month for value betting, €99/month for sure betting) to get both strategies. For European bettors focused on +EV with €1,500+ available, RebelBetting is the safest first choice given its track record. Account limiting at soft bookmakers is a real risk within 6–12 months of disciplined use.

    What is RebelBetting?

    RebelBetting, founded in 2008 in Sweden, was the first commercially available +EV betting software. It works by comparing a bookmaker's odds to a 'sharp' reference — typically a sharp exchange like Betfair or Pinnacle — and flagging bets where the soft bookmaker is offering better odds than the sharp consensus, meaning the bet has positive expected value. The platform has two distinct products: Value Betting (€89/month) scans ~100 bookmakers for +EV prematch opportunities; Sure Betting (€99/month) finds arbitrage across the same book list. The Combined plan at €169/month includes both. The platform is prematch only — no live or in-play tools. A defining feature is member transparency: RebelBetting publishes aggregated profit data from its user base, making it possible to verify real-world results. One notable caution: consistent use leads to account restrictions at recreational bookmakers, typically within 3–9 months. The platform acknowledges this openly and provides guidance on book management.

    Setup walkthrough

    1. 1Sign up at rebelbetting.com and activate the 14-day free trial — full access to Value Betting included, no card required.
    2. 2Download the desktop client (Windows/Mac) and log in — RebelBetting runs as a background app that polls bookmaker odds continuously.
    3. 3In Settings > Bookmakers, enable the books where you have funded accounts. Start with 5–8 bookmakers to keep bet placement manageable.
    4. 4Set your Value Betting filters: minimum EV% of 2%, maximum odds of 3.0, and Kelly fraction of 0.25 — these conservative defaults protect bankroll while you learn.
    5. 5After two weeks of paper-trading or small stakes, review the bet log and CLV. If CLV is consistently positive, scale stakes according to Kelly. Move accounts to sharp-friendly books as soft accounts start restricting.
